Central RED to Spend a Day in Newton

by Central College

Pella, IA (08/20/2019) — Central College's Central RED Society will spend a day in Newton, leaving Pella at 9:30 a.m. Thursday, Sept. 12.

Cost is $15 and includes a box lunch. The class is limited to 40 people and membership in Central RED is required.

The day in Newton will begin at the Centre for the Arts and Artists. The group will meet with Nick Klepinger, a local artist and sculptor, who will discuss his inspirations and techniques to creating his works. The group also will meet with Herman Deaton, a 91-year-old sculptor, who along with the help of Rick Stewart, completed a life-size sculpture of a horse displayed at the Newton Historical Museum.

Lunch will follow before visiting the Newton Historical Museum, one of the best small-town museums in Iowa. There the group will view Deaton's work and tour the museum before returning to Pella.

Central RED (Ready to Engage and Discover) is a volunteer-driven, lifelong learning and social organization with an abiding partnership with Central College alumni and friends who wish to share knowledge, talents and experiences. Members pay $20 annually to join Central RED.

No affiliation with Central College is required to join Central RED. For more information, visit www.central.edu/red or contact Mary Benedict by email at benedictm@central.edu or phone at 641-628-7641.
